Product Data Sheet

Ethosuximide

Catalog No. A16540

main product photo
Ethosuximide is a calcium channel inhibitor primarily targeting T-type calcium channels, specifically blocking low voltage-activated currents. This compound is extensively used in research for its anti-epileptic properties as well as its potential therapeutic effects in various neurodegenerative disease models. Ethosuximide facilitates the study of calcium signaling pathways and their involvement in neuronal excitability and degeneration.
Chemical Information
Catalog NumA16540
M. Wt141.17
FormulaC7H11NO2
Purity>98%
Storageat -20 °C 3 years (powder form); at -20 °C 6 months (Solution base)
CAS No.77-67-8
Synonyms
SMILESO=C(C(C)(CC)C1)NC1=O
